LUPEPSO, Marina; MEYER, Patrícia  y  VOSGERAU, Dilmeire S. R.. Open educational resources: potentials and challenges in higher education. e-Curriculum [online]. 2016, vol.14, n.3, pp.1151-1178. ISSN 1809-3876.  https://doi.org/10.23925/1809-3876.2016v14i3p1151.

Among the challenges of teaching in higher education are the transformations caused by information and communication technologies (ICT), being one of its effects the proliferation of sources, spaces and environments of production and socialization of knowledge. This article presents a systematic review in order to investigate the possibilities and the challenges in the use of open education resources (OER) in higher education. Thirteen articles extracted from the databases of Eric and Ebsco published between 2002 and 2015 were analyzed, selected from the keywords higher education + open educational + creative commons. The elements found in the researches related to the potentials and the challenges were classified into three categories of analysis: knowledge - which consists of characteristics related to the level of participants knowledge regarding the REA and its incorporation into teaching; instrumental/operational - which implies issues surrounding the use of tools, management costs, course and professional development; and use or elements involving the use of OER, including accessibility, prospecting of new approaches, the application of ICT and academic quality like a factor for greater use of OER. The study allowed the design of a concept of OER understood as digital resources devoted to educational purposes, through the use of open and adaptable licenses. It was possible to infer that the OER potentials are geared to their application in educational practices in higher education, improving processes and integrating them to ICT. As for the challenges, the focus is on the difficulties related to the use of OER, converging with technological, cultural and educational aspects, showing lack of awareness, domain and unfamiliarity.
